Sahih Muslim 238 (Book 2, Hadith 31) #7735
Cleaning Nose After Waking Up

SUMMARY: The hadith is about the importance of cleaning one's nose three times after waking up from sleep as the devil spends the night in it.

Abu Huraira reported: The Apostle of Allah said. When any one of you awakes up from sleep and performs ablution, he must clean his nose three times, for the devil spends the night in the interior of his nose.
حَدَّثَنِي بِشْرُ بْنُ الْحَكَمِ الْعَبْدِيُّ، حَدَّثَنَا عَبْدُ الْعَزِيزِ، - يَعْنِي الدَّرَاوَرْدِيَّ - عَنِ ابْنِ الْهَادِ، عَنْ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 إِبْرَاهِيمَ، عَنْ عِيسَى بْنِ طَلْحَةَ، عَ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، أَنَّ النَّبِيَّ قَالَ ‏ "‏ إِذَا اسْتَيْقَظَ أَحَدُكُمْ مِنْ مَنَامِهِ فَلْيَسْتَنْثِرْ ثَلاَثَ مَرَّاتٍ فَإِنَّ الشَّيْطَانَ يَبِيتُ عَلَى خَيَاشِيمِهِ

EXPLANATIONS:
This hadith emphasizes on the importance of performing ablution and cleaning one's nose three times after waking up from sleep. It is said that when a person sleeps, the devil spends his night in their nose, so it is important to clean it off before starting any other activity. This hadith teaches us to be mindful of our actions and take precautionary measures even for small things like this. It also reminds us to stay away from evil and not let it enter our lives in any way possible.
